Welcome, plugin folks! Snapgrove (our UI snapshot-testing service) runs in three environments: sandbox, staging, and prod. Sandbox is where your plugin should live until it stops mangling baselines — it resets nightly, so don't store anything precious there. Staging mirrors prod's renderer versions but with looser rate limits, which makes it great for diff-heavy test suites. Prod is invite-only for plugins; ping the platform crew when you're ready. Each environment reads its own config bundle, and sandbox currently ships with these values:

config for yadup-yahop:
OLIAX_LOG_LEVEL=error
OLIAX_METRICS_HOST=metrics.oliax.qirvanlabs.internal
OLIAX_POOL_SIZE=32

// Client setup for Slabdiff, our large-file diff viewer backend.
// Security note: this client connects only to the internal Chunkstore
// service over mutual TLS; no external endpoints are reachable.
// All requests are audit-logged with the caller identity.
// The Chunkstore service key used for authentication follows.

app token of fajop-fahif = qvz4-AnML

The nightly data-retention sweeper cannot proceed because the Orchardline archive vault entered a locked state after three failed credential rotations. Until unlocked, expired records accumulate and we risk missing the quarterly purge window, which affects the upcoming release sign-off. I have verified the vault hardware is healthy and the lock is purely a credential issue. Release manager approval is required before unsealing. Once approved, an operator should unseal the vault using the passphrase below.

recovery phrase for tafop-tagef: casdor-ulair-norys-druion-sorius-jorael-ralwyn